Baud rate selection.
|
The Vicon PTZ unit will automatically detect the baud rate (4800, 9600 or 19200 baud) when it receives commands. Some commands may be require before the baud rate is detected and synchronized.
|
Selection of "Use extended commands".
|
Some new Vicon PTZ units may support extended PTZ commands. Select "Use extended commands" if this is supported by the PTZ unit. Without "Use extended commands", only 10 preset positions are supported.

Extended Driver Specific Settings
|
Parameter |
Description |
Range |
Move speed |
The current maximum pan and tilt speed.
|
1-100 |
Pan move time per degree |
Panning 1 degree takes this amount of time (unit = 1s/10000). Changing "Move speed" requires this parameter to be re calibrated. Calibration is done by requesting a 360 deg. pan (i.e. "rpan=360") at current "Move speed" and then adjusting this parameter until the request pans exactly 360 degrees. If pan speed(deg/sec) is known, this is calculated by 10000/(pan speed). |
1-500000 |
Tilt move time per degree |
Tilting 1 degree takes this amount of time (unit = 1s/10000). Changing "Move speed" requires this parameter to be re calibrated. Calibration is done by requesting a 90 deg. tilt (i.e. "rtilt=90") at current "Move speed" and then adjusting this parameter until the request pans exactly 90 degrees. If tilt speed(deg/sec) is known, this is calculated by 10000/(tilt speed). |
1-500000 |
Zoom time |
The calibration constant for zoom (time in ms for maximum zoom change). Higher values give greater zoom changes. Calibrate by confirming that a maximum zoom request (i.e. "rzoom=9999") at one extreme (e.g. zoom wide) takes you to the other. |
1-65535 |
Current field angle |
The calibration constant for click-in-picture (center). Higher values give greater movements. Calibrate at minimum zoom (i.e. zoom wide) and at the most commonly used speed, by making sure that clicking on an object brings the object to the center of the image. |
1-1800 |
Pan bar range |
Range (in degrees) to use with "panbar" requests. Clicking at the very end of a bar will pan half this value in the corresponding direction. |
1-720 |
Tilt bar range |
Range (in degrees) to use with "tiltbar" requests. Clicking at the very end of a bar will tilt half this value in the corresponding direction. |
1-720 |
Goto preset delay |
Time (in seconds) it takes for the image to stabilize it self, after the camera has performed the longest "goto preset action". Used for disabling/enabling image analysis (e.g. motion detection). |
0-100 |
